What to expect on Roadbike loop from Stoney Demonstration Forest Parking Lot
This route takes you through a scenic hardwood forest in Harford County, Maryland, offering picturesque views and a peaceful environment. You'll experience the gently rolling terrain characteristic of the Piedmont Plateau, with natural features like rock cliffs ranging from 40 to 80 feet in height and streams such as Grays Run and James Run adding to the varied landscape. While much of the route is well-paved, be aware that some segments may be unpaved, which could be challenging for a pure road bike. The moderate difficulty and steady elevation gain make it suitable for most riders, but those unpaved sections mean you'll need to pay attention to your bike choice and handling.
Planning your visit
The loop starts conveniently from the Stoney Demonstration Forest Parking Lot, making access straightforward. This forest is dedicated to demonstrating good forest management practices and serves as an educational resource, so you're cycling through an actively managed natural area. While motorized vehicles are generally prohibited on its internal loop road, this dedicated route provides a unique opportunity for road cycling within its natural setting.
